The ILX Lightwave LDX-36070-30 is a high-power laser diode driver delivering 70 A in continuous wave (CW) mode and 160 A in quasi-continuous wave (QCW) mode. Designed for demanding scientific and industrial laser systems, this instrument provides precision current control with ±(0.1% of setting + 70 mA) accuracy and sub-100 ppm full-scale stability over one hour. The driver outputs 30 V compliance voltage and supports hard pulse operation from 40 µs to 2 s pulse widths at repetition rates up to 1000 Hz.
## Technical Specifications
**Laser Diode Current Control**
• Output current (CW): 70 A
• Output current (QCW): 160 A
• Minimum drive requirement: > 10 A
• Setpoint resolution: 10 mA
• Setpoint accuracy: ±(0.1% of setting + 70 mA), ±(0.1% of FS + 80 mA)
• 1-hour current stability: ±(0.01% of setting + 7 mA) per hour, < 100 ppm FS
• Output noise/ripple: < 70 mA RMS
• Temperature coefficient: < 50 ppm FS/°C
**Output Characteristics**
• Laser compliance voltage: 30 V
• Pulse width range: 40 µs to 2 s
• Duty cycle: 0.5% to 20%
• Pulse repetition rate: 0.1 to 1000 Hz
• Rise/fall time: < 20 µs
**Measurements and Monitoring**
• Forward voltage resolution: 10 mV
• Forward voltage accuracy: +0.05% of 20 mV
• Photodiode monitor current range: 3 µA to 10000 µA
• Photodiode monitor accuracy: +0.1% of FS
• Photodiode reverse bias: 0 to 15 V
• Thermistor input with programmable temperature limit and output disable

## Compatibility & Integration
• Computer interfaces: USB, RS-232, GPIB/IEEE-488
• TTL trigger input and output with adjustable delay
• Power requirement: 200–240 VAC, 50/60 Hz
• Dimensions: 146 mm (H) × 483 mm (W) × 451 mm (D)
• Weight: 16.3 kg
